Pushpa 2 Ticket Prices: A Boon or Bane for the Industry?

131

With the unprecedented hype surrounding Pushpa 2: The Rule, ticket prices are soaring to new heights. Multiplexes and single screens alike are capitalizing on the craze, with reports of premium pricing strategies across major cities. But is this trend good for the film industry, or could it backfire? Let’s explore both sides.

Why Higher Ticket Prices Could Be Good for the Industry: Increased Revenue: The surge in ticket prices, especially for blockbuster films like Pushpa 2, can lead to record-breaking collections. This benefits not only the producers but also distributors and theater owners, ensuring a larger share of profits across the board.

Setting New Benchmarks: Premium pricing for highly anticipated films helps establish a trend of value-based pricing. It sends a message that Pushpa 2 is a premium cinematic experience, much like global franchises (Avengers, Avatar).

Boosting Theater Business: Post-pandemic, theaters have struggled to bring audiences back. Films like Pushpa 2 with high ticket demand can revitalize the cinema-going culture, drawing in crowds despite higher prices.

Encouraging Quality Content: Higher revenues incentivize filmmakers to invest in big-budget films with top-tier production values, ultimately raising the quality of cinema and audience expectations.

Why It Could Be Risky: Alienating the Audience: Not everyone can afford premium ticket prices. If middle-class and rural audiences, who form a significant chunk of Allu Arjun’s fanbase, feel priced out, it could affect footfalls, especially in smaller towns.

Piracy Risks: When tickets are too expensive, some viewers may turn to piracy, impacting box office collections and the overall success of the film.

Sustainability Issues: If the trend of higher prices becomes too frequent, audiences may become selective, only watching big films in theaters and skipping others, affecting the overall health of the industry.

Backlash and Negative Sentiment: Social media backlash against high prices can create a narrative that the film is catering only to elite audiences, potentially impacting word-of-mouth marketing.

The Verdict: For Pushpa 2, higher ticket prices seem justified given the massive hype and the scale of the production. However, a balanced approach is essential. While premium pricing can boost revenue, theaters should also consider offering affordable options in select regions to ensure inclusivity.

Ultimately, if Pushpa 2 delivers on its promises of grandeur and entertainment, audiences may willingly pay the premium, making it a win-win for everyone. 🎬

Concerns Among the Public Affordability:

Regular hikes can make cinema less accessible to middle- and low-income groups. This can lead to dissatisfaction and a drop in theater attendance for smaller films. Over-dependence on Big Releases:

The industry might prioritize large-scale movies, sidelining smaller, content-driven films. Public Backlash:

Excessive hikes can lead to criticism of the government for neglecting affordability. Balanced Approach Governments must strike a balance between supporting the film industry and ensuring affordability for the public. While occasional hikes for big releases can be reasonable, frequent increases might alienate audiences and harm the local cinema culture in the long run.
